Online Ads – Crossing the Line?

Ads. They’ve been part of our lives for years now. Web ads have evolved since the web became commercial. From Text ads to popups, overlays, javascript and cool little flash pages. Ads are all over sites and can be either non-obtrusive, or very annoying. Last week I wrote an article about a advertisement where […]